The blog is not visible until the page is refreshed. I am having this problem with one of several DreamHost one-click WordPress installations. The others are fine. At first, this cured it:
http://www.bloggingblog.net/wp-cache-and-the-blank-page-problem/
But after upgrading to WP 2.0.4 it was back, and I could not solve it. I even switched themes, wondering if the theme was buggy. The problem persisted, so it is within WordPress itself. Here is the blog:
http://www.yugoslaviacirca1991.com/
I have tried disabling the wp-cache plugin without success. I would appreciate any help. Thanks!

I had the same problem on my page (Pakistaniat.com). In my case it turned out that it was because I have moved up to PHP5 and that needs a small change in cache.
